Scenario Analysis

How often the following situations occurred during repeated simulated elections.

Electoral College tie (269 electoral votes for each candidate) 0.3%
Recount (one or more decisive states within 0.5 percentage points) 6.7%
Obama wins popular vote 75.3%
Romney wins popular vote 24.7%
Obama wins popular vote but loses electoral college 2.9%
Romney wins popular vote but loses electoral college 2.4%
Obama landslide (double-digit popular vote margin) 6.5%
Romney landslide (double-digit popular vote margin) 0.5%
Map exactly the same as in 2008 1.4%
